Understanding PEG Feeding
What is PEG Feeding?
PEG feeding describes a technique where nourishment is delivered straight right into the tummy through a tiny tube put through the abdominal wall surface. It's commonly used when dental intake isn't possible because of swallowing problems or other medical conditions.
Why is PEG Feeding Necessary?
Individuals who can not eat orally may experience numerous wellness concerns, including neurological disorders, structural anomalies, or serious dysphagia (problem ingesting). Proper nutrition is important for their development, growth, and general well-being.
The Role of Special needs Assistance Workers in PEG Feeding
Support employees play a pivotal duty in handling PEG feeding. Their duties include making certain proper management of feeds, keeping an eye on for difficulties, and offering emotional assistance to clients and their families.

Core Components of PEG Feeding Training
Anatomy and Physiology: Comprehending the digestion system's anatomy aids caretakers comprehend where and how feeds are administered. Feeding Techniques: Different approaches exist for delivering nutrition-- gravity feed vs. pump feed. Monitoring and Assessment: Identifying signs of difficulties such as infection or obstruction needs keen observation skills.
